Global Fixed-Wing VTOL Market Anticipated to Reach $5.3 Billion By 2026

BIS Research Forecasts Annual Growth At More Than 10 Percent

According to a new market intelligence report by BIS Research, titled "Global Fixed-Wing VTOL Aircraft Market, Analysis & Forecast, 2017 - 2026", the fixed-wing vertical take-off and landing (VTOL) aircraft market is expected to reach $5.3 billion by 2026, growing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 10.3% from 2017 to 2026. The emergence of vertical takeoff and landing technologies has enabled the aircraft to be increasingly advanced and increased the degree of ease-of-use in locations that are not fit for runways. The growing demand of VTOL in commercial, law enforcement, and the military market has primarily driven the need for fixed-wing VTOL technology. The emergence of hybrid aircraft designs has made it easier to carry out operations in runway-less areas.

According to the report, fixed-wing VTOL aircraft are rapidly evolving with significant advancements in electric engines. The major leaders of fixed-wing VTOL technologies are actively engaging in the development of larger number of electric aircraft for cost efficiency and longer endurance. According to BIS Research analysis, the global fixed-wing VTOL aircraft market was valued at $1.98 billion in 2016. The increasing demand for fixed-wing VTOL aircraft generated by military for defense and security activities is acting as one of the key driving forces behind this market. Fixed-wing VTOL aircraft are cost-effective, with efficient speed and hovering capability. Such qualities, along with technological advancements in the industry can contribute to the overall growth of fixed-wing VTOL aircraft market.

The advancements in VTOL technology have led the key manufacturers to build state-of-the-art fixed-wing VTOL aircraft that are highly autonomous and are easy to operate. Textron Systems, AeroVironment, Leonardo Group, Boeing, Bell, Airbus and Aurora Flight Sciences are some of the leading producers that utilize advanced VTOL technologies in fixed-wing aircraft.

Fixed-wing VTOL aircraft are categorized on the basis of end-users such as commercial, law enforcement and military. There are certain types of fixed-wing VTOL aircraft that are specific to the applications. For instance, fixed-wing VTOL manned aircraft available in the market are supposed to be used for on-demand commercial air transport. Moreover, fixed-wing hybrid VTOL UAVs are majorly used for industrial and law enforcement applications including inspection, surveillance, reconnaissance, mapping and mining, among others.

"Asia-Pacific (APAC) fixed-wing VTOL aircraft market is expected to witness the fastest growth throughout the forecast period. The increasing military need in the APAC region due to the rising threats from neighboring countries is contributing to the growth of the market," said Sneha Rawal, analyst at BIS Research. "Fixed-wing VTOL aircraft may be in high demand in the areas with affected with infrastructure challenges. Moreover, due to a small number of manufacturing companies in this region, there is a vast scope of opportunities for both the new and the established market players. For instance, the Australian fixed-wing VTOL aircraft market is poised to grow at a higher CAGR of 14% in the coming 10 years. The increasing defense budget of the country is one of the major drivers that could further lead to a higher demand of fixed-wing VTOL aircraft."
